是指通过使用实体框架(Entity Framework)核心技术,从数据库中获取最新的数据记录。
实体框架核心是一个开源的对象关系映射(ORM)框架,它提供了一种简化和自动化数据库访问的方式。通过实体框架核心,开发人员可以使用面向对象的方式来操作数据库,而不需要直接编写SQL语句。
要获取实体框架核心中的最新记录,可以按照以下步骤进行:
以下是一个示例代码:
using Microsoft.EntityFrameworkCore;
// 定义实体类
public class Product
{
public int Id { get; set; }
public string Name { get; set; }
public DateTime CreatedAt { get; set; }
}
// 创建数据库上下文
public class MyDbContext : DbContext
{
public DbSet<Product> Products { get; set; }
protected override void OnConfiguring(DbContextOptionsBuilder optionsBuilder)
{
optionsBuilder.UseSqlServer("连接字符串");
}
}
// 查询最新记录
public Product GetLatestProduct()
{
using (var context = new MyDbContext())
{
var latestProduct = context.Products
.OrderByDescending(p => p.CreatedAt)
.FirstOrDefault();
return latestProduct;
}
}
在这个示例中,我们定义了一个表示产品的实体类Product,并创建了一个名为MyDbContext的数据库上下文。然后,通过调用Products属性来获取Product实体集合,并使用OrderByDescending和FirstOrDefault方法来查询最新的产品记录。
对于实体框架核心的更多信息和使用方法,可以参考腾讯云的相关产品和文档:
请注意,以上答案仅供参考,具体的实现方式可能因应用场景和需求而有所不同。
领取专属 10元无门槛券
手把手带您无忧上云